Good evening I'm Bret Baier President Obama is trying to convince Americans he is part of the solution.
Not part of the problem of skyrocketing gasoline prices.
Gas jumped another penny a gallon overnight the national average is now three dollars 82 cents a gallon.
Near month crude oil lost 32 cents to close of 105 dollars eleven cents a barrel.
Senior White House foreign affairs correspondent Wendell Goler tells us how the president is defending himself.
At a community college outside Washington President Obama took on his interview critics by noting domestic oil production is the highest in eight years.
Some do not tell me that -- not -- -- drilling all over this country.
The recent spike in gasoline prices seems to be overtaking -- the jobless rate as mr.
Obama's biggest political headache.
And -- economists say in the short term prices have largely out of his control.
A new fox poll suggests most people disapprove of the way he's handling the situation that gives more fuel to the Republicans who want his job.
